Islamabad: Interim Prime Minister Anwaarul Haq Kakar will arrive in Karachi on a one-day visit tomorrow August 22.
Anwaarul Haq Kakar will be visiting for the first time as Pakistan's interim prime minister, according to details.
The premier would pay respects at the Quaid-i-Azam's tomb by presenting fateha and laying a wreath.
Furthermore, the prime minister will preside over a meeting to discuss the development projects while he was in Karachi.
The governor of Sindh, Kamran Tessori, the delegation of business community leaders, and caretaker Chief Minister (CM) Maqbool Baqar will also be met by the prime minister.
